Effect of Inorganic and Biological Fertilizer Treatments on Essential Oil Composition of Ruta graveolens L.

Essential oil components in the aerial parts of Ruta graveolens grown in chemical [nitrogen (N), phosphorus (P), potassium (K), and sulphur (S)] and biological (Azospirillum and Glomus) fertilizer treatments were analyzed by gas chromatography mass spectroscopy GC-MS. Essential oil distilled from control plants was 0.32 ± 0.03% (fresh weight basis), of which n-Hex-4-en-3-one (55.06%); n-Pent-3-one (28.17%); and n-Hex-3-en-2-one (14.07%) were the major components. The essential oil distilled from plants treated with Azospirillum broth amounted to 0.34 ± 0.04%, the major components being n-Hex-4-en-3-one (53.15%); n-Pent-3-one (37.54%); and n-Hex-3-en-2-one (7.05%). Essential oil from plants treated with NPKS amounted to 0.38 ± 0.04%, of which n-Hex-4-en-3-one (51.91%); n-Pent-3-one (36.06%); and n-Hex-3-en-2-one (9.51%) were the major components. Glomus-treated plants yielded 0.46 ± 0.03% essential oil, the major components being n-Hex-4-en-3-one (51.95%); n-Pent-3-one (31.84%); and n-Hex-3-en-2-one (13.45%). The findings suggest that nutritional treatments increased the essential oil concentration in R. graveolens but did not influence its composition, which was mainly composed of hydrocarbon ketones.
